Hex bolts are a type of threaded fastener with a hexagonal-shaped head that can be tightened or loosened using a wrench or socket. They are commonly used in a variety of applications due to their versatility and strength.

Some key uses of hex bolts include:

  • Construction and building projects: Hex bolts are widely used in the construction of buildings, bridges, and other infrastructure due to their ability to withstand heavy loads and provide a secure connection.
  • Automotive and machinery repairs: Hex bolts are often used to assemble and disassemble components in vehicles, machinery, and equipment. Their hexagonal shape allows for easy tightening and loosening with common tools.
  • DIY and home projects: Hex bolts are a popular choice for DIY projects like furniture assembly, deck building, and other home repairs. Their versatility and availability make them a go-to fastener for many homeowners and hobbyists.
